IRS Form 13614-C (FA) is a questionnaire used by VITA/TCE volunteers to gather personal and financial information from a taxpayer. It is completed before preparing the tax return and is not filed with the IRS.
Plain English
Think of this form as a detailed interview that helps a volunteer tax preparer understand your life situation, income, and deductions. You answer questions about jobs, dependents, health coverage, and more, so the preparer can fill out the correct tax forms for you.

There is no IRS filing deadline for Form 13614-C because it is not submitted to the IRS. The internal deadline is the date of your VITA/TCE appointment, which should be scheduled before the regular tax filing deadline (typically April 15).
